Choosing the Right Backpack for Work: Your Ultimate Guide

Finding the perfect work backpack can make your daily commute much smoother. It needs to be tough, organized, and look good too. This guide will help you pick the best one for your needs.

Key Features to Look For

When you’re shopping for a work backpack, keep these important features in mind.

Compartments and Organization
  • Laptop Sleeve: A padded sleeve protects your laptop from bumps and scratches. Look for one that fits your laptop size snugly.
  • Multiple Pockets: Lots of pockets help you keep things tidy. You’ll want pockets for pens, chargers, your phone, and other small items.
  • Document Organizer: Some backpacks have special sections for papers and files. This keeps them from getting creased.
  • Water Bottle Holder: A side pocket for your water bottle is super handy.
Comfort and Durability
  • Padded Straps: Thick, padded shoulder straps make carrying heavy loads much easier. They stop your shoulders from hurting.
  • Back Padding: A padded back panel adds comfort and stops pointy objects from poking you.
  • Sturdy Zippers: Good quality zippers last longer and are less likely to break.
  • Water Resistance: A water-resistant backpack keeps your belongings dry if you get caught in the rain.
Style and Functionality
  • Professional Look: Choose a backpack that matches your work environment. Darker colors and simple designs often look best.
  • Easy Access: The bag should open wide so you can easily grab what you need.
  • USB Charging Port: Some modern backpacks have a built-in USB port. You can connect your power bank inside and charge your phone from the outside.

Important Materials

The materials used in a backpack affect how long it lasts and how well it protects your stuff.

  • Nylon: This is a strong and lightweight material. It’s often used for its durability and resistance to water.
  • Polyester: Similar to nylon, polyester is tough and can handle a lot of wear and tear. It’s also good at resisting fading.
  • Leather: Leather backpacks look very stylish and professional. However, they can be heavier and more expensive. They also need more care to stay in good shape.
  • Canvas: Canvas is a thick cotton fabric. It’s durable but can be heavier and not as water-resistant as synthetic materials.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you will use your backpack every day.

For the Daily Commuter

If you take public transport or walk to work, comfort is key. Look for a backpack with padded straps and a good back panel. A water-resistant material is also a lifesaver on rainy days.

For the Tech Professional

You’ll need a backpack with excellent laptop protection. A dedicated, padded laptop sleeve is a must. Extra pockets for chargers, cables, and other gadgets are also very useful.

For the Business Traveler

If you fly for work, consider a backpack that fits under the seat. Some backpacks have a strap on the back so you can slide them over the handle of a rolling suitcase. This makes moving through airports much easier.

For the Creative Professional

Artists or designers might need space for sketchpads, tablets, or even a small portfolio. Look for larger main compartments and flexible storage options.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is the most important feature in a work backpack?

A: The most important feature is often a well-padded laptop sleeve to protect your device. Organization pockets are also very important for keeping your work essentials tidy.

Q: How do I know if a backpack is durable?

A: Look for strong materials like nylon or polyester. Check for reinforced stitching, especially where the straps attach. Good quality zippers are also a sign of durability.

Q: Should my work backpack be waterproof?

A: While fully waterproof is rare, a water-resistant backpack is highly recommended. It will protect your electronics and documents from light rain or spills.

Q: What size backpack do I need?

A: This depends on what you carry. Measure your laptop and consider if you need space for books, lunch, or gym clothes. Backpacks come in various liter sizes; 15-25 liters is common for daily work use.

Q: Are leather backpacks practical for work?

A: Leather backpacks offer a very professional look. They are durable but can be heavier and require more care. They are a great choice if style is a top priority and you don’t mind the extra weight.

Q: How can I make my backpack more comfortable?

A: Choose a backpack with padded shoulder straps and a padded back panel. Adjust the straps so the backpack sits comfortably on your back, not too low.

Q: What’s the difference between nylon and polyester backpacks?

A: Both are strong and water-resistant. Nylon is often a bit lighter and more abrasion-resistant. Polyester is also very durable and tends to resist fading better.
